Hickory Tree Removal Questions
When is tree removal necessary? Tree removal may be needed if a tree is dead, diseased, or poses a safety risk due to damage or instability.
What signs indicate a tree should be removed? Signs include large dead branches, leaning trunks, root damage, or visible decay.
How does tree removal impact my property? Proper removal can prevent property damage, improve landscape safety, and enhance overall yard appearance.
Are there alternatives to complete tree removal? Yes, options like pruning or cabling can sometimes address issues without full removal, depending on the situation.
